Essie Expressie Nail Polish 10 ml
Essie Expressie 10ml Nail Polish is a nail polish from Essie designed to deliver intense color and fast application. Its innovative formula dries quickly, making it ideal for those looking for an effective and practical everyday manicure. Suitable for all nail types, it stands out for its long-lasting hold and ergonomic brush for easy application.
- Glossy finish and even coverage
- Quick drying in less than two minutes
- Precise brush for easy application on each nail
Apply one coat of Essie Expressie nail polish to clean, dry nails. For best results, apply a second coat after the first has dried. Allow to air dry; it is recommended to avoid contact with water or chemicals while drying. Use a suitable nail polish remover. Keep out of reach of children. Use in a well-ventilated area.
